By default the logon screen in windows 10 8 1 and windows server 2016 2012 r2 displays the account of the last user who logged in to the computer if the user password is not set this user will be automatically logged on even if the autologon is not enabled.

In the search box next to the windows logo on your desktop type netplwiz and hit enter.
Click on your user account to select it and uncheck the box labeled users must enter a user name and password to use this computer.
